Kalabukhov: Visit of Republika Srpska delegation confirms strategic partnership

Igor Kalabukhov stated that the visit of the Republika Srpska delegation to Moscow is another confirmation of the strategic partnership between the Russian Federation and Republika Srpska, from which citizens will benefit.

“And the meeting with President Vladimir Putin is further proof that we communicate constructively, with mutual respect, and that we are capable of achieving practical results,” Kalabukhov emphasized.

He pointed out that it was important that the Republika Srpska delegation, consisting of President Siniša Karan, National Assembly Speaker Nenad Stevandić, and SNSD leader Milorad Dodik, attended the Victory Day Parade in Moscow, stressing that the two peoples share an anti-fascist heritage and will continue to achieve future victories together.

Kalabukhov also highlighted that the visit of the Saint Petersburg delegation to Republika Srpska, as well as the Days of Russian Culture in Republika Srpska, further confirms the strong relations between the two sides.

Speaking about the strategic partnership between the Russian Federation and Republika Srpska, Kalabukhov noted that it is not merely “something written on paper,” but something concrete that every citizen should feel.

“During the visit to Moscow, professors, doctors, cultural workers, technology experts, and others were also present, because we are developing our relations at all levels,” he said.

Kalabukhov announced that economic issues will be discussed during meetings of the Russia–Bosnia and Herzegovina economic commissions, within which a special working group for relations between Russia and Republika Srpska has already been formed.

Regarding relations between Russia and Bosnia and Herzegovina, Kalabukhov said efforts are being made to improve cooperation and that draft agreements already exist.

“There are certain specific circumstances due to the current geopolitical situation, but overall I hope we will witness stronger cooperation, because in discussions with businesspeople and representatives of political parties we see clear interest from entrepreneurs across Bosnia and Herzegovina. I am optimistic and believe we have good prospects,” the Russian ambassador stated.
